More League Chess

PLAYED on board one (of five) for Battersea against Hammersmith 2 in Central London League Division Two last night.

Tom Townsend (2015) - Spanton (1928)
Spanish Four Knights
1.e4 e5 2.Nf3 Nc6 3.Bb5 Nf6 4.Nc3!?
This is the third-most popular response to the Berlin in ChessBase's 2026 Mega database, behind 4.d3 and especially 4.0-0.
4...Bb4 5.0-0 0-0 6.d3 d6 7.Ne2!?
This is the top choice of Stockfish17.1; Dragon1 fluctuates between the text and the more common 7.Bg5.
7...Bg4 8.c3
Probably not 8.Ng3?! Nd4.
8...Bxf3 9.gxf3 Bc5 10.d4 Bb6 11.Bxc6 bxc6 12.Ng3!?
This seems to be a novelty. The known move is 12.dxe5.
I now picked up my knight, meaning to play 12...Nh5??

12...Nd7!?
TT commented afterwards that, although I had not intended to play the text, it is the correct move in the position, and it does turn out to be Dragon1's top choice. Stockfish17.1 marginally prefers 12...Qd7 or 12...Qe8!?
13.f4 Qf6?
The game is equal after 13...exf4 14.Bxf4 c5!?, according to the engines.
14.dxe5 dxe5?
Hoping for swindling chances, but objectively better is playing on a pawn down after 14...Qe6 15.exd6 cxd6.
15.Qxd7 exf4
How should White proceed?

16.Nf5
Not 16.Ne2?? Qg6+ 17.Kh1 Qxe4+ and 18...Qxe2, but even stronger than the text, according to the engines, is 16.e5!? Qxe5 17.Qf5.
16...Rad8
The engines suggest 16...Rfe8.
17.Qxc6?!
This is good enough for the upper hand, according to the engines, but winning is 17.Qe7 Qg6+ 18.Kh1.
17...Qg5+ 18.Kh1 Bxf2?
'Clever', but not good.
After 18...Qh5, White would have had only one move to keep an advantage

TT said he planned 19.f3?, but that loses to 19...Rd1! Better is 19.Ne7+ Kh8 20.e5, but after 20...Qxe5 Black seems to have at least full compensation for a knight, eg 21.a4 a5 22.Qf3 Qxe7 23.Bxf4 Qxf6, with equality, according to Stockfish17.1, although Dragon1 slightly prefers Black. 
However, White has 19.Nh6+!, when taking the knight loses, eg 19...Qxh6? 20.Qxh6 gxh6 21.Rg1+ Kh8 22.Bxf4, after which Black has six isolated pawns, two of which are doubled, giving White an advantage worth more than the knight he has just given back. Instead 19...Kh8 20.e5! Qxe5 21.Qf3!? gxh6 22.Bxf4 leaves a position with material equality, but with White having the upper hand, according to the engines.
Back to the game.
19.Qxc7 Be3
Better is the engines' 19...Rd1!, although 20.Rxd1 Qg4 21.Qxf4! Qxd1+ 22.Kg2 Qg1+ 23.Kf3 keeps a winning advantage, as does 20.Bxf4 Qg4 21.Nd4!
20.Bxe3 fxe3 21.Qxg3 Qxg3
There is nothing better.
22.hxg3 e2 23.Rfe1 Rd2 24.Nd4 Rxb2 25.Rxe2 Rfb8 26.Kg2 Rxe2+ 27.Nxe2 Rb2 28.Kf3 Kf8 29.Nd4 a5 30.a4 Ke7!? 31.Nc6+ Kd6 32.Nxa5 Kc5 33.Ra3 Rb1
Not 33...Rd2?? 34.Nb3+.
34.Nb3+ Kb6
Not 34...Kc4?? 35.Nd2+.
35.a5+ Ka7 36.Nd4 Ka6 37.Nb3 Rf1+ 38.Ke3 f5 39.Nc5+ Ka7 40.a6 g5 41.exf5 Rxf5 42.Ne4 h5 43.Nd6 Rc5 44.Kd4 Re6 45.Nb5+ Ka8 46.a7 h4 47.gxh4 gxh4 48.c4 Rc8 49.Rh3 Rh8 50.c5 Rh7 51.c6 Re7 52.c7
Not 52.Rxh4? Re4+!
52...Rd7+ 53.Kc5 1-0
Hammersmith 2 won the match 3.5-1.5.
